Imagine learning to cook Italian and Mediterranean dishes in our Tuscan 18th century Limonaia kitchen. The kitchen was originally used as the greenhouse for the lemon trees during the winter. Now it has been thoughtfully transformed into a commercial Tuscan kitchen with stunning views of the Tuscan hills and our lemon garden.
